#2c7215 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c7215 is composed of 17.3% red, 44.7%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.6%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 105.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 26.5%. #2c7215 color hex could be obtained by blending #58e42a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

#2c7215 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c7215 has RGB values of R:44, G:114,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 2912789.

Shades and Tints of #2c7215
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060f03 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c7215
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#41483f is the less saturated color, while #228700 is the most saturated one.
